Storm window installation services involve the setup of additional window panels designed to improve a building’s insulation and protection. These services typically include measuring existing windows, selecting appropriate storm window styles, and securely installing the panels to ensure proper fit and function. Proper installation is key to maximizing the benefits of storm windows, such as reducing drafts, minimizing heat loss, and preventing exterior elements like rain, snow, or debris from entering through the windows. Local service providers often handle all aspects of the installation process, ensuring that the storm windows are properly aligned and sealed for optimal performance.
One of the primary issues storm window installation helps address is energy efficiency. By adding an extra layer of glazing, storm windows can significantly reduce heat transfer through existing windows, which can lead to lower heating and cooling costs. Additionally, storm windows provide a barrier against outdoor elements, helping to prevent drafts and moisture infiltration that can cause damage or mold growth inside the property. They also serve to protect existing windows from physical damage, extending their lifespan and reducing the need for frequent repairs or replacements.
Properties that commonly utilize storm window installation services include residential homes, especially those with older or single-pane windows that may lack sufficient insulation. Multi-family dwellings and historic properties often benefit from these services as well, since storm windows can enhance comfort without altering the building’s original architecture. Commercial buildings and institutional facilities may also seek storm window installation to improve energy efficiency and protect large window surfaces from weather-related wear and tear. Cost Range for Storm Window Installation - The typical cost for installing storm windows varies based on size and material, generally falling between $300 and $800 per window. For example, a standard double-hung window might cost around $400 to $600 to install. Prices can fluctuate depending on the complexity of the project and local labor rates.
Factors Affecting Cost - Costs can be influenced by the type of storm window chosen, such as aluminum or vinyl, with prices ranging from $150 to $400 per window for materials alone. Additional expenses may include removal of old windows or custom sizing, which can add to the overall cost.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Average Cost by Home Size - Larger homes with numerous windows may see installation costs between $1,500 and $4,000 for multiple units. Smaller residences or single-window projects typically fall within the $300 to $1,000 range. Contact local service providers for a tailored quote based on the home's size and window count.
Additional Cost Considerations - Installation costs may include permits, disposal of old storm windows, or special hardware, potentially adding $50 to $200 per window. Some projects may require custom solutions, impacting the overall price. Local contractors can offer estimates that reflect specific project requ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are storm windows? Storm windows are additional window units installed on the exterior or interior of existing windows to improve insulation and protect against weather elements.
Why should I consider installing storm windows? Installing storm windows can enhance energy efficiency, reduce drafts, and provide extra protection for your primary windows during harsh weather.
How long does storm window installation typically take? The installation duration varies depending on the number of windows and specific property requirements, but it generally can be completed within a day or two.
Are storm windows suitable for all types of windows? Most standard window types can accommodate storm windows, but it is best to consult with local service providers for compatibility and options.
